feat: root agent hierarchy at Level 1 from both orchestrators

Gemini and OpenAI orchestrators now inject _agent_level=1 into spawn_agent
args so the full 3-level chain works: Persona (L1) → Specialist (L2) →
Support (L3, cannot delegate further).

### [Intelligence] Docling — document parsing for LLM ingestion
https://github.com/docling-project/docling
IBM Research library that converts PDF, DOCX, PPTX, XLSX, images, HTML, and more into
clean Markdown or structured JSON ready for LLM consumption. Two integration points:
- **File attachment enrichment** — today, non-text attachments are limited; Docling would
let Cortex extract structured content from PDFs and Office docs before injecting into context
- **Knowledge ingestion pipeline** — convert Nextcloud files (meeting notes, contracts, reports)
into AE Journal entries or a local RAG corpus; complements the existing markdown import script
- **`file_read` / `web_read` enhancement** — optionally route binary file types through Docling
for clean extraction instead of raw binary handling
Install: `pip install docling`; GPU-accelerated OCR support available.
No design started — evaluate before integrating.
